In kde software we strive to be inclusive, that means that we don't
enforce a coding style in every new project, nor do we adapt to newer
styles on old software. This can create a bit of problems when we edit
two projects at the same time.
For instance, on the KDE-Edu module, we can look at kalgebra, and it
uses indentation of 4 space, while in blinken it uses a single tab
indentation. Curently if I open kalgebra in any editor based on
ktexteditor I will need to go to settings, change the tab behavior, edit
kalgebra files, then go to settings, change tab behavior again, edit
blinken files. That's too easy to miss. (I actualy missed and had to fix
a review because of tabs / spaces).
